About Michaela Beyerle

Michaela Beyerle is a scholar working on Surgery, Molecular Biology,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ience,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ine and Oncology, having authored 3 papers that have together received 390 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Peptidase Inhibition and Analysis (1 paper), Ion channel regulation and function (1 paper), Influenza Virus Research Studies (1 paper), Neuroscience and Neural Engineering (1 paper), Neuroscience and Neuropharmacology Research (1 paper), Pain Management and Treatment (1 paper), Respiratory viral infections research (1 paper) and Anesthesia and Pain Management (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Infectious Diseases (172 citations), Epidemiology (224 citations), Immunology (100 citations), Animal Science and Zoology (35 citations) and Agronomy and Crop Science (20 citations). Michaela Beyerle has collaborated with scholars based in Germany. Frequent co-authors include Wolfgang Garten, Tatyana Matrosovich, Hans‐Dieter Klenk, Mikhail Matrosovich, Rainer Haseneder, E. Kochs, Gerhard Hapfelmeier, Leopold Eberhart, Hans‐Helge Müller and Timon Vassiliou.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Virology, Journal of Pharmacology and Experimental Therapeutics and Anesthesia & Analgesia.
